• • <br /> The Planning Director approved the landscape modifications based on the following: <br /> Subsection 35.070.A. of the City of Everett Zoning Code grants authority to the Planning Director, using <br /> Review Process I, to approve modifications to the landscaping requirements under seven separate <br /> scenarios. The present proposal is supported by the following scenario: <br /> Scenario#5:When the applicant proposes an alternative method of landscaping that would achieve <br /> the intent and purpose of the landscaping required in the zoning code and which the Planning <br /> Director determines to provide superior quality. Some examples include the use of native <br /> vegetation existing on site, preservation of groves of trees, preservation of wetlands and/or wildlife <br /> habitat, increasing perimeter landscape within strategic locations, providing unique focal points of <br /> interest,and planting trees or shrubs that exceed the size requirements and/or are planted at higher <br /> numbers and closer spacing. <br /> Findings:The subject property is a 75'x 170' multiple family zoned lot. Required improvements and <br /> development standards reduce the buildable footprint width to a maximum of 40'.The modification <br /> request allows smaller vegetation within the limited 5' wide northwest landscape/setback area <br /> allowing the proposed units to be constructed on the 5' side setback line with concrete landings for <br /> each unit into the setback area. Per the submitted plans the site will exceed the minimum number <br /> of trees required for the property by planting nine (9) Excelsa Cedar trees 8' on center along the <br /> rear property line. In addition, a six-foot tall wood fence will be built along the side lots lines except <br /> within the front setback. <br /> The Applicant may appeal the Planning Director's decision within fourteen days of the date of this letter. <br /> Appeal forms are available from the Planning Department and must be submitted along with the <br /> required filing fee.
